What is the 3 Tile Rule Ceramic Tiles Formula
The 3 Tile Rule ceramic tiles formula is a simple interior design guideline that recommends using three different tile styles in a single space.
These three tiles serve different purposes to maintain visual harmony.
The combination usually includes:
• Primary Tile – the main ceramic tile covering large areas
• Secondary Tile – a complementary tile that supports the design
• Accent Tile – a decorative tile used for highlights or focal points
By combining these three elements, designers can create a balanced tile layout without making the space look overwhelming.
This formula works perfectly with ceramic wall tiles and ceramic floor tiles.

The Three Essential Tiles in the 3 Tile Rule
Understanding each tile type is essential when applying the 3 Tile Rule ceramic tiles formula.
Primary Ceramic Tile
This tile dominates the space and usually covers floors or large walls.
Large format ceramic tiles are commonly used as primary tiles because they create a clean and spacious look.
Secondary Ceramic Tile
The secondary tile complements the main tile and adds contrast.
It can be used for kitchen backsplashes or shower walls.
Accent Ceramic Tile
Accent tiles introduce texture, patterns, or decorative designs.
They highlight feature areas such as niches, borders, or statement walls.
Applying the 3 Tile Rule Ceramic Tiles in Kitchens
Kitchens are one of the most popular areas where the 3 Tile Rule ceramic tiles concept works beautifully.
A typical kitchen tile layout could include:
Primary Tile
Large ceramic floor tiles
Secondary Tile
Smooth ceramic wall tiles
Accent Tile
Decorative ceramic backsplash tiles
This layout creates a visually appealing kitchen while keeping the design balanced.

Expert Tips for Choosing Ceramic Tiles
To maximize the impact of the 3 Tile Rule ceramic tiles method, follow these expert tips.
Stick to a Consistent Color Palette
Choose ceramic tiles within the same tone family.
Combine Different Textures
Mix matte, glossy, and textured ceramic tiles to add visual interest.
Limit the Accent Tiles
Accent tiles should highlight areas, not dominate them.
Choose the Right Tile Size
Large ceramic tiles work best for floors, while smaller tiles create striking accents.
